WebChange the shape of the soft palate. Expand the pharyngeal wall to decrease the distance to the soft palate. Lengthen or readjust the palate muscles. Take a flap of muscle from the back wall of the throat and attach it to the palate, called a pharyngeal flap procedure. Use fat injections or other fillers to help close the palate. Using suction, pull the rest of your tongue flat against the roof of your mouth. Allow... WebAug 17, 2024 · 1. The patient’s tonsils, uvula, and soft palate are completely visible. 2. Hard and soft palate, upper tonsils, and uvula are visible. 3 Hard and soft palate are visible, uvula is somewhat obscured. 4. Only hard palate is visible. This assessment is performed while the patient sits with their head in a neutral position and their mouth open.
